(好象有两个)以及这两个函数的头文件是什么? 答案 #include #include #include voidmain() { inti; srand((unsigned)time(NULL)); i=rand()%100; } 这样产生的随机数就是0-99之间的, 这二个函数的工作过程如下: 1)首先给srand()提供一个种子,它是一个unsignedint...相关推荐 1C语言中产生随机数的函数...
百度试题 结果1 题目在C语言中,伪随机数生成函数rand(),所在的头文件[1]名是() 相关知识点: 试题来源: 解析 stdlib.h 反馈 收藏
是的,头文件stdlib.h里包含了srand和rand函数。如果没有调用srand,那么rand将产生相同的随机数“序列”——就是说如果第一次循环调用rand产生的随机数序列是88,2,33,55……的话,第二次启动循环调用rand产生的随机数序列仍然是88,2,33,55……产生这一问题的根本原因是伪随机序列发生器的初始...